Common Risks and Complications to Consider



While the benefits of refractive surgical procedure can be substantial, it's necessary to think about the possible dangers and issues involved.

You might experience dry eyes, glow, halos, or changing vision, which can affect your day-to-day activities. In some cases, undercorrection or overcorrection may take place, necessitating additional procedures.

There's a possibility of infections or scarring, bring about lasting visual issues. In addition, not every person is an appropriate candidate for refractive surgical treatment; specific pre-existing conditions can enhance risks.

It's critical to be conscious that outcomes can vary, and some clients might still require glasses or get in touch with lenses post-surgery. Recognizing these usual problems can assist you consider your options better and make the very best selection for your vision requires.
